Not on board. Mentioned. Taken on record. No R & P. Learned Counsel for the Plaintiff in Suit No. 463 of 2009 seeks leave to withdraw the suit as settled out of court. The suit is dismissed as withdrawn. No order as to costs. Refund of court fees, in accordance with the applicable rules.

Learned Counsel for parties in Suit No. 2072 of 2009, in presence of both parties, tender consent terms duly signed by parties as well as their respective Advocates.
